The below graph shows the average detached house price in the Leeds local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The two 10 LADYWOOD GRANGE sales from October 2009 and December 2011 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the October 2009 sale was for 2% below the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 2% below the HPI over time, until the December 2011 sale, where it rises to 13%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 13% above the HPI.

The plot extent is a Land Registry INSPIRE Index Polygon, and it is important to note that a title may include more than one polygon, whereas only one polygon is shown on the map (the polygon which intersects with the position of 10 LADYWOOD GRANGE). The full extent of the land contained in any registered title can only be identified from the individual title plan. The maps on this page should not be relied upon to establish the extent of a title.
